#2705e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2705e4 is composed of 15.3% red, 2%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 97.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 249.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 45.7%. #2705e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e0aff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#2705e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2705e4 has RGB values of R:39, G:5,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2557412.

Shades and Tints of #2705e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030011 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2705e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727178 is the less saturated color, while #2705e4 is the most saturated one.
